DSWD-7 Shows 43% of Poor Individuals are Unemployed
Despite the country’s recent economic growth there are about 1,027,183 individuals aged 15 years old and above categorized as poor individuals in Central Visayas identified by the DSWD’s National Household Targeting System for Poverty Reduction or NHTS-PR household assessment.
